By MICHAEL LETENDRE STAFF WRITER BRISTOL – It was an up and down week for the Bristol Legion baseball team and over the last eight days, Post 2 took part in 10 games, going 5-5. After sweeping Winsted (10-0, 3-1) on Sunday, July 6, Bristol fell to Southington the following Tuesday by a 5-4 final from Southington high school. Ricky Lemke went five-plus innings on the mound but picked up a no decision. Troy Micale came on in relief and absorbed a tough loss as Southington scored a run in the bottom of the seventh to break up a 4-4 stalemate. Vin Nocera led the Bristol offense with a 3-for-3 showing that included a double while Andrew Martin went 2-for-3 with an RBI. Southington led 1-0 after one frame while Bristol went for four consecutive runs and halfway through the sixth and led by an imposing 4-1 push. But the home team rattled off four straight runs to win the contest by a 5-4 final. Off consecutive losses to Avon (4-2) and New Milford (10-4) on Wednesday, July 9, Bristol knocked off Unionville by a 3-2 final.
